> I have auctex 11.84 installed via tar.gz package, and want now to have the cvs
> version.
>
> Can anybody please suggest all the steps so to completely remove the old one?
> Or maybe simply installing the cvs version will override the old installation?
>
If you build from source, I'm pretty sure both 11.84 and the cvs version
will install themselves to the same place under /usr/local/share, with
most of the key files ending up in:
/usr/local/share/emacs/site-lisp/auctex/
That being the case, if you just go ahead and install the cvs version it
will overwrite all the old files with the new versions. At least, that's
what I did, and everything seems to be working fine.
